You need the Autoloader specifically for the BlackBerry Bold 9900 (not the 9930, though some are cross-compatible, check the model number under the battery). Look for files ending in _9900.exe. Popular OS versions include 7.1.0.1066 (the most stable final release). Blackberry Bold 9900 Autoloader

Before we focus on the 9900, it is crucial to understand the tool. An Autoloader is a self-contained, executable file (.exe for Windows) released by RIM (now BlackBerry Limited) used internally and for authorized repair centers.
